UPVC window lock repairs

uPVC windows are a popular option for new homes and renovations. They provide a variety of advantages, including durability, ease of maintenance, and energy efficiency. They are also BPA and phthalate-free, making them safer for children to use. They are also rustproof and do not require varnishing or painting. They won't rot or warp and are easy to maintain. Despite their strength and ease of maintenance, uPVC can sometimes develop problems that require attention from a professional. These problems may include a draughty window or a broken handle or a faulty lock.

In many cases, uPVC door and window locks can become damaged over time due to wear and tear or accidental damage. This can leave them less effective and vulnerable to break-ins. This is why it is important to repair these components as soon as possible. Fortunately, you can get this done by contacting a local double glazing specialist. This kind of specialist has been trained to perform a wide range of repairs and improvements for uPVC doors and windows. They can also recommend other security products such as door viewers.

If your uPVC windows won't close properly, it could be due to a gap between the frame and the sash. This problem can cause draughts, but it can also cause water damage and damp. You can test it by putting some paper between the frame and the sash to see if the sash can be shut.

To repair it, you'll have to take off the seals around the frame and the sash. Then, you'll need to remove the locking gearbox from its position within the frame. This will require the help of a tool, like an flat screwdriver or torch to reach it. After you have removed the gearbox, you will need to replace it with a brand new one that is the same model and size.

You can also locate local Taskers to help you fix your uPVC window locks. They'll have all the necessary tools for the job and will carry them with them. They will also be acquainted with the different types of uPVC windows and will be able to identify yours on the phone. They will be able to identify your problem quickly, and provide you with a price on the repair work.

UPVC window frame repair

If your uPVC windows have cracks, holes, or an unsound window seal It is crucial to repair the problem as soon as you notice it. These issues can cause the glass to become cloudy, and they may also result in water leaks. The frames may also become damaged, reducing insulation value and increasing the cost of energy. The majority of these issues can be easily repaired by an expert or a DIY repair.

UPVC window repair is more economical than replacing the entire window. However, there are situations where it is better to replace the whole unit. This is particularly true when the frame is damaged beyond repair. There are several factors that affect the total cost of UPVC window repairs near me replacement, including the type of material and the amount of work involved. A complete replacement will cost between $100 and $1,000 for a window, and the price will vary depending on the extent of the damage and whether replacement is required.

It is essential to wash UPVC windows regularly to prevent moisture and dirt buildup. You will avoid expensive repairs in the future. In general, you should do this at least two times per year. You may also apply WD-40 to grease the moving parts of your UPVC window. It is best to employ a soft brush to get rid of any cobwebs or dust from the frame prior to cleaning it. You can sand any scratches on the frames in order to make them appear new.

Window frames made from wood are susceptible to rot and decay over time. The frames can also crack or split due to sun and heat. In general wooden frames need more frequent repairs than UPVC or fiberglass models. These issues can be repaired with simple fixes that are cheaper than replacements.

UPVC windows are an excellent option for homeowners as they offer many benefits over traditional wood frames. UPVC windows are sturdy and easy to maintain, as well as aesthetically pleasing. It's also more eco-friendly than traditional wood and helps keep the cost of energy down. To cut down on the cost of UPVC repair and maintenance, you can fix minor issues with the beading as well as the sill. You can also make the frames look more appealing by staining or painting them.
